Sustainability and Internationalization are key factors within educational programmes and institutionsnowadays. Offering programmes which focus on these factors at undergraduate level has been apriority at the School of Engineering of Vilanova i la Geltrú (EPSEVG) since the introduction of theEuropean Project Semester (EPS) in 2008. In line with its policy to increase Internationalization andSustainability in its programmes, the School of Engineering of Vilanova i la Geltrú (EPSEVG) hasdesigned and coordinated a new Erasmus mobility programme, the International Design ProjectSemester (IDPS), which started in February 2012.IDPS trains engineering students by applying Project Based Learning in intercultural groups. Theworking language is English and the programme is designed for degree students in their 7th or 8thsemester. The IDPS programme offered at the EPSEVG emphasises the introduction of competencesin sustainability and human technology.The main objective of the IDPS is to improve the learning outcomes and competences of industrialdesign engineering students especially in areas of sustainability. It is divided into two parts. One partcovers four three (ECTS) credit core courses in specialist fields of study such as Eco Design , HumanCentred Design , Sustainable Value Design and Visual Language and Grammar and the second partinvolves working on a project (worth 18 ECTS. Additional seminars and workshops compliment thecourses and vary from programme to programme. The projects are proposed by local companies andresearch groups. This paper shows the design methodology used in the IDPS programme its structureand the sustainability competences to be achieved by the students. |
